Replacing your roof involves several variables that shift your final bill. The total square footage of your property is the biggest factor, followed closely by the pitch or steepness of your roof, which dictates how safely crews can work. You will also need to choose your materials—architectural shingles, metal, or tile each carry different price points. We also have to account for the removal and disposal of your current roof, plus the condition of the underlying wood decking that might need repairs once the old shingles are off. A roof inspection near you in Portland, conducted by licensed, insured pros serving every neighborhood in Portland, typically involves a thorough visual check from the ground and often a closer look from the roof itself. They’ll examine shingles for damage, check flashing around vents and chimneys, inspect gutters for blockages, and look for any signs of wear or potential leaks.
